Uploaded image for project: 'CiviCRM'
  1. CiviCRM
  2. CRM-10967

fatal error when attempting to update a recurring contribution

    Details

    • Type: Bug
    • Status: Won't Do
    • Priority: Trivial
    • Resolution: Won't Do
    • Affects Version/s: 4.2.0, 4.2.2
    • Fix Version/s: Unscheduled
    • Component/s: None
    • Labels:
      None
    • Versioning Impact:
      Patch (backwards-compatible bug fixes)

      Description

      To reproduce:

      1) Disable the payment processor for Authorize.net

      2) Go to a contact record that has a automated recurring contribution using Authorize.net

      3) Click the "Contributions" tab. Then click the "edit" link for on of the recurring contributions listed at the bottom of the screen ( ie to change the amount or number of installments) or Update the Card Details (ie change the card number or billing address)

      You will see an error message such as:

      Fatal error: Call to a member function isSupported() on a non-object in /home/dev/public_html/sites/all/modules/civicrm/CRM/Contribute/Form/UpdateSubscription.php on line 104

      Fatal error: Call to a member function isSupported() on a non-object in /home/bedrock/public_html/sites/all/modules/civicrm/CRM/Contribute/Form/UpdateBilling.php on line 104

        Attachments

          Activity

            People

            • Assignee:
              Unassigned
              Reporter:
              sgladstone Sarah Gladstone
            • Votes:
              0 Vote for this issue
              Watchers:
              4 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ved: